Transaction 629ec068841b1d17ed1f3e5990ae8f09971846dac01f809ca137b65348e49061

2 Input
2 Outputs
  • 629ec068841b1d17ed1f3e5990ae8f09971846dac01f809ca137b65348e49061:0
  • value  2657922
    address  bc1qkv0hjwv7s6wyzk0mwplzknyr83vppehmnpezl6ucf9ek6v3hdr6s7w7hm8
  • 629ec068841b1d17ed1f3e5990ae8f09971846dac01f809ca137b65348e49061:1
  • value  32197545
    address  3KSMpfvHdZumga1ryySDRULA65chSofpeh